Planet running impact type descent control device damping device

ActiveCN109350874APrevent rustDamping effect has no effectBuilding rescueGear driveEngineering
The invention relates to the field of high-altitude rescue descend control devices, in particular to a planet running impact type descent control device damping device. A special impact damping manneris mainly adopted for achieving constant-speed slow descending, and the problem that the slow descending effect is influenced by impact wear is solved. In the structure, a fixed inner gear ring is arranged in a box body, four small gears are assembled on a rope sheave and engaged with the inner gear ring, the rope sheave drives the four small gears to do planet rotating running, each small gear drives a pair of centrifugal blocks to rotate at a high speed and do planet running through a sliding groove, and through centrifugal force, mutual impacting and friction happen between the centrifugalblocks in the different sliding grooves and between the centrifugal blocks and the inner wall of the box body. When the gear ratio of the gear ring and the gears is not an integer, the centrifugal blocks constantly move and change at the impact point of the inner wall of the box body. Due to the fact that impacting damping is adopted as the main and the damping effect cannot be influenced by wearof the centrifugal blocks and the inner wall of the box body, the device is waterproof and oil-proof and is stable in performance, long in service life, compact in structure, small in size and low inmanufacturing cost.

Biomedical electrode with surface micro-structure array and manufacturing method thereof

The invention relates to a biomedical electrode, in particular to a biomedical electrode with a surface micro-structure array and a manufacturing method thereof. The biomedical electrode with the surface micro-structure array characteristic comprises a metal electrode core, a foam materiel back lining and a shielded conductor; the manufacturing method of the biomedical electrode comprises the steps as follows: sheet metal serves as the raw material of the metal electrode core, a laser micro-processing technology is adopted to form a micro-structure array with the longitudinal distance of 0.1-0.3 mm and the transverse distance of 0.1-0.3 mm on the metal electrode core, cleaning and drying are performed, then hydrochloric acid is utilized to remove an oxidizing layer and impurities, alcohol is utilized for cleaning, and a Au or Ag/AgCl thin layer is plated on the surface of the metal electrode core; the metal electrode core is stuck to the surface of the foam materiel back lining by glue; the shielded conductor penetrates through the foam materiel back lining, and is connected to the surface of the metal electrode core with the method of filling conductive silver adhesive, and solderless connection of the metal electrode core with the shielded conductor can be formed after the conductive silver adhesive is solidified, so that the biomedical electrode with the surface micro-structure array is obtained.

Microfiltration membrane oil filed sewage processing device and processing method

The invention discloses a microfiltration membrane oil filed sewage processing device. The device comprises a flocculation settlement facility, a cyclone oil-water separator, a multistage mechanical filtering device, and a metal membrane filtering device, which are connected in sequence. The multistage mechanical filtering device comprises a walnut shell filtering device, a fine walnut shell filtering device, a modified fiber ball filtering device, and a dual-layer filtering material filtering device, which are connected in sequence. The sewage processing method comprises the following steps: removing pollutants by the flocculation settlement facility, pumping sewage into the cyclone oil-water separator to carry out separation, and filtering the separated water phase by the walnut shell filtering device, the fine walnut shell filtering device, the modified fiber ball filtering device, the dual-layer filtering material filtering device, and the metal membrane filter device to obtain qualified water phase. The design is novel, the operation is safe, stable, and reliable, the effect is good; the produced water in oil field can be purified and the processed water can reach the standards of reinjection. The provided device can realize gas-water combined backwashing, the backwashing effect is guaranteed, and the device can be used for a long term.

Safe and high-energy-efficiency cognitive D2D communication method

The invention relates to a safe and high-energy-efficiency cognitive D2D communication method. The method comprises the steps of performing channel quality evaluation on a small cell base station andcognitive users; establishing a joint resource allocation model about wireless charging power and wireless charging time; calculating an optimal resource distribution result by adopting an iterative optimization algorithm; transmitting the radio frequency signal at the optimal wireless charging power; the cognitive user collects radio frequency signal energy within the optimal wireless charging time; and the small cell base station interferes with the eavesdropper with the optimal wireless charging power, and the cognitive user sets the maximum feasible transmitting power of the small cell base station and performs cognitive D2D communication. The method is oriented to an ultra-dense small cellular network; the cognitive radio technology is used for achieving spectrum sharing, the energy collection technology is used for conducting wireless charging on cognitive users, meanwhile,interference is conducted on eavesdroppers through manual noise, safe and high-energy-efficiency cognitive D2D communication can be achieved, and the spectrum efficiency, the energy efficiency and the physical layer safety are effectively improved.

Cooling device generating flat jet and manufacturing method thereof

The invention relates to a cooling device generating a flat jet and a manufacturing method thereof, the cooling device is characterized in that an inner pipe and an outer pipe of the cooling device are eccentrically fixed through a positioning strip for forming a cavity between the inner pipe and the outer pipe, a slit is formed in the axial direction, the width of the slit can be regulated through a tightening bolt and a compression bolt, a flange is welded at the inlet end of the inner pipe for connecting with a cooling medium pipeline, a steel plate is welded at the outlet end for sealing,and the cooling device is further provided with an inner cavity pollution discharge port. An end plate is welded at the inlet end of the cavity between the inner pipe and the outer pipe and used for sealing, the outlet end of the cavity and the flange are sealed through the end plate, and pollution can be discharged out of the cavity between the inner pipe and the outer pipe. Two rows of tidy flow through holes are formed on the inner pipe, and a cooling medium enters into the inner pipe via the flange at the inlet end, and then flows into the cavity between the inner pipe and the outer pipe via the flow through holes and further forms flat jet via the slit for cooling the steel plate. The eccentric arrangement of the inner pipe and the outer pipe of the device can form multiple damping effects for the cooling medium, the slit enables the cooling medium to form the uniform flat jet in the width direction of a rolling line, and multiple reinforcing ribs are welded outside the outer pipe in the radial direction for preventing deformation.

Cold-resistant flame-retardant covering glue, cold-resistant flame-retardant middle glue, cold-resistant flame-retardant core glue and cold-resistant flame-retardant steel wire core conveyor belt

The invention provides cold-resistant flame-retardant covering glue. The cold-resistant flame-retardant covering glue comprises 0-20 parts of natural rubber, 60-80 parts of butadiene styrene rubber, 20-30 parts of butadiene rubber, 3-6 parts of zinc oxide, 0-2 parts of stearic acid, 1-2 parts of an accelerator, 2-4 parts of an antiager; 1-2 parts of paraffin, 1.5-3 parts of sulfur, 3-8 parts of antimonous oxide, 5-12 parts of chlorinated paraffin, 50-90 parts of a solid flame retardant, 10-15 parts of a flame-retardant lubricant and 35-45 parts of carbon black. According to the cold-resistantflame-retardant covering glue provided by the invention, the good cold-resistant and flame-retardant properties are achieved under the combined action of specific components and component contents, the flame retardant property of the glue can be ensured, the effects that the glue is not hardened and embrittled at the low temperature of -60 DEG C are ensured, the glue is resistant to cracking, andthe service life of a conveyor belt can be prolonged. The invention further provides cold-resistant flame retardant middle glue, cold-resistant flame-retardant core glue and the cold-resistant flame-retardant steel wire core conveyor belt.

Aluminum oxide/aluminum-based spinel composite material as well as preparation method and catalytic application thereof

The invention provides an aluminum oxide/aluminum-based spinel composite material as well as a preparation method and catalytic application thereof. The preparation method comprises the steps of cleaning dust and impurities on the surfaces of aluminum oxide particles with water, and then drying; preparing a mixed solution containing aluminum ions and other metal ions; adding aluminum oxide particles into the mixed solution for vacuum impregnation; taking out the impregnated particles and drying to obtain precursor particles; and calcining the precursor to obtain the granular aluminum oxide/aluminum-based spinel composite material. The preparation method is simple in process, low in cost and suitable for large-scale production, and the prepared composite material has excellent catalytic performance and can efficiently activate persulfate to degrade organic pollutants in a wide pH range from acidity to alkalinity; and meanwhile, the composite material has appropriate particle size and stable structure and physicochemical properties, can be used in a stirring barrel, a fixed bed and a fluidized bed for a long time, and realizes continuous and long-acting catalytic degradation of organic wastewater.

Method and device for heterogeneously catalyzing oxidation of COD in wastewater by using hydrogen peroxide

The invention relates to a method and a device for heterogeneously catalyzing oxidation of COD in wastewater by using hydrogen peroxide. The method comprises the following steps: decomposing hydrogen peroxide into hydroxyl radical with higher oxidization performance by using a solid catalyst, then carrying out oxidization reaction with organic matters in the wastewater via the hydroxyl radical, converting the organic matters into carbon dioxide and water and achieving the purpose of reducing COD in the wastewater. According to the method, the mass ratio of hydrogen peroxide to COD in the wastewater is (0.5-1) to 1, and the ratio of the mass of the solid catalyst to the flow of hydrogen peroxide is 1 to (100-300). A catalytic oxidation tower for implementing the method is designed; a wastewater tank and a hydrogen peroxide tank are formed in the upper part of the tower; a catalyst area is arranged at the middle part of the tower; a water distribution area is arranged at the lower part of the tower. The method and the device have the advantages that the effect of recycling a hydrogen peroxide liquid Fenton catalyst is realized, the generation amount of sludge is low, the consumption of hydrogen peroxide is reduced, the device is ingenious and reasonable in design, and the overall device can reduce investment and improve the removal rate of COD.

Stony desertification preventing system and preventing method thereof

The invention provides a stony desertification preventing system and a preventing method thereof. The system comprises protective devices and fertilizer slow-release blocks, wherein the protective devices comprise protective screens and fixing rings, the protective screens are flexible screens, the protective screens are quadrangular, and four corners of each protective screen are connected with the corresponding fixing rings respectively; the fixing rings are rigid rings, the fixing rings comprise inner rings and outer rings, each inner ring is in a shape of a cylinder with two open ends, theinner rings are sleeved with the outer rings, the outer rings are in shapes of circular rings, inner walls of the outer rings are connected with outer walls of the inner rings, and a plurality of connection holes to which each protective screen is fixed are preserved in the corresponding outer ring; the fertilizer slow-release blocks are arranged on inner cavities of the inner rings, the fertilizer slow-release blocks comprise biodegradable plastics and fertilizer, and the fertilizer is wrapped in the biodegradable plastics. According to the stony desertification preventing system and the preventing method thereof, through the protective screens and the fixing rings, planting gaps for planting lawn and seedlings are defined so that the soil fertility and soil holding force of preventing soil stony desertification by means of planting can be enhanced.

Rotary position sensor

The invention discloses a rotary position sensor, which belongs to the technical field of position sensing, and is characterized by comprising a front shell, a rear shell and a controller, the front shell comprises a base block, a cylinder part, a supporting block and two arc-shaped plates; the end face of the side, close to the rear shell, of the supporting block is fixedly connected with a convex fixed ruler. The bottom surface of the convex fixed ruler is connected with a concave sliding ruler in a sliding manner; a rotating body and a linkage body are embedded in the inner wall of the cylinder part; one end of the linkage body is joggled with the rotating body, the other end of the linkage body is fixedly connected with a screw rod, the outer wall of the screw rod is sleeved with a nut, and the outer wall of the screw rod is meshed with the inner wall of the nut; a round groove is formed in the end face of the side, away from the linkage body, of the nut, an L-shaped rod is movably connected into the round groove, and the top end of the L-shaped rod is fixedly connected with the concave sliding ruler. The device is mainly used for multi-gear rotary input or a multi-gear rotary switch, can freely and continuously rotate, is simple in structure, reliable in operation and accurate in measurement, and can effectively eliminate temperature influence so as to realize long-term use.

Environment-friendly toothbrush achieving synchronous tooth brushing and toothpaste squeezing

An environment-friendly toothbrush achieving synchronous tooth brushing and toothpaste squeezing comprises a brush handle and a brush head connected to one end of the brush handle. A sliding cavity isformed in the brush handle, a sliding opening is formed in the lower end of the sliding cavity, a fixing frame is arranged on the side, close to the sliding opening, of the tooth handle, a mounting groove is formed in the fixing frame, the sliding cavity is communicated with the mounting groove through the sliding opening, a rotating groove is formed in the end, away from the brush head, of the brush handle, the rotating groove and the sliding cavity are spaced through a fixed plate, a first mounting opening is formed in the bottom of the mounting groove, the rotating groove is communicated with the mounting groove through the first mounting opening, a rotating wheel is arranged in the rotating groove, a clamping groove is formed in one side of the rotating wheel, a first ratchet wheel isclamped in the clamping groove, and a first rotating rod is connected to one side of the first ratchet wheel. By means of the toothbrush, tooth brushing and toothpaste squeezing can be conducted synchronously, and thus time is saved for a user; the discharge quantity of toothpaste can be controlled to prevent toothpaste waste, and thus cost is reduced for the user; meanwhile, the brush head can be detached, which is beneficial to environmental protection.
